SCCCI set to become anchor chamber of Trade Association Hub
The JTC outfit will allow the sharing of facilities and amenities to help reduce rentals and operating costs
Singapore
THE Trade Association Hub (TA Hub), as announced by Minister of State for Trade and Industry Teo Ser Luck during the Committee of Supply debate, will be open by early 2017, with the Singapore Chinese Chamber of Commerce and Industry (SCCCI) committed to be the hub's first anchor chamber.
The hub, which is set up by JTC, will allow sharing of facilities and amenities which will help in the reduction of rentals and operating costs.
